Update of /cvsroot/instantobjects/Source/Brokers/NexusDbSQL/D7 In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v32465/D7 Added Files: DclIONxdb.cfg DclIONxdb.dof DclIONxdb.dpk DclIONxdb.res IONxdb.cfg IONxdb.dof IONxdb.dpk IONxdb.res Log Message: Replaced previous NexusDb SQL brokers with updated versions of those first provided by Bert Moorthaemer. These versions should work also with the upcoming release of NexusDb V2. See the readme.txt file included. --- NEW FILE: DclIONxdb.dof --- [FileVersion] Version=7.0 [Compiler] A=8 B=0 C=1 D=1 E=0 F=0 G=1 H=1 I=1 J=0 K=0 L=1 M=0 N=1 O=1 P=1 Q=0 R=0 S=0 T=1 U=0 V=1 W=0 X=1 Y=1 Z=1 ShowHints=1 ShowWarnings=1 UnitAliases=WinTypes=Windows;WinProcs=Windows;DbiTypes=BDE;DbiProcs=BDE;DbiErrs=BDE; NamespacePrefix= SymbolDeprecated=1 SymbolLibrary=1 SymbolPlatform=1 UnitLibrary=1 UnitPlatform=1 UnitDeprecated=1 HResultCompat=1 HidingMember=1 HiddenVirtual=1 Garbage=1 BoundsError=1 ZeroNilCompat=1 StringConstTruncated=1 ForLoopVarVarPar=1 TypedConstVarPar=1 AsgToTypedConst=1 CaseLabelRange=1 ForVariable=1 ConstructingAbstract=1 ComparisonFalse=1 ComparisonTrue=1 ComparingSignedUnsigned=1 CombiningSignedUnsigned=1 UnsupportedConstruct=1 FileOpen=1 FileOpenUnitSrc=1 BadGlobalSymbol=1 DuplicateConstructorDestructor=1 InvalidDirective=1 PackageNoLink=1 PackageThreadVar=1 ImplicitImport=1 HPPEMITIgnored=1 NoRetVal=1 UseBeforeDef=1 ForLoopVarUndef=1 UnitNameMismatch=1 NoCFGFileFound=1 MessageDirective=1 ImplicitVariants=1 UnicodeToLocale=1 LocaleToUnicode=1 ImagebaseMultiple=1 SuspiciousTypecast=1 PrivatePropAccessor=1 UnsafeType=0 UnsafeCode=0 UnsafeCast=0 [Linker] MapFile=0 OutputObjs=0 ConsoleApp=1 DebugInfo=0 RemoteSymbols=0 MinStackSize=16384 MaxStackSize=1048576 ImageBase=4194304 ExeDescription=InstantObjects NexusDb Designtime Support (Delphi 7) [Directories] OutputDir= UnitOutputDir= PackageDLLOutputDir= PackageDCPOutputDir= SearchPath= Packages=vcl;rtl;vclx;inet;xmlrtl;vclie;inetdbbde;inetdbxpress;dbrtl;dsnap;vcldb;soaprtl;VclSmp;dbexpress;dbxcds;inetdb;bdertl;vcldbx;webdsnap;adortl;ibxpress;vclactnband;vclshlctrls;K102_R70;S402_r70;S402br70;Rz30Ctls70;Rz30DBCtls70;CS20Comps70;CSP20I70;ip4000v7;Rave50CLX;Rave50VCL;madBasic_;madDisAsm_;NexusDB107si70;NexusDB1071x70;NexusDB107sr70;NexusDB107pv70;NexusDB107sq70;NexusDB107re70;NexusDB107ts70;NexusDB107tc70;NexusDB107tn70;NexusDB107tw70;NexusDB107db70;NexusDB107ch70;DataAbstract_Core_D7;NexusDB107ll70;NexusDB107sd70;NexusDB107st70;NexusDB107pt70;IOCore;ionx70;CLXIB;VCLIB Conditionals=Nx1 DebugSourceDirs= UsePackages=0 [Parameters] RunParams= HostApplication= Launcher= UseLauncher=0 DebugCWD= [Language] ActiveLang= ProjectLang= RootDir= [Version Info] IncludeVerInfo=1 AutoIncBuild=0 MajorVer=2 MinorVer=0 Release=0 Build=0 Debug=0 PreRelease=0 Special=0 Private=0 DLL=0 Locale=3081 CodePage=1252 [Version Info Keys] CompanyName=InstantObjects.org FileDescription=InstantObjects NexusDb Designtime Support (Delphi 7) FileVersion=2.0.0.0 InternalName= LegalCopyright= LegalTrademarks= OriginalFilename= ProductName=InstantObjects ProductVersion=2.0 Comments= [HistoryLists\hlConditionals] Count=3 Item0=MM7+ Item1=NX1 Item2=MM7 [HistoryLists\hlUnitAliases] Count=1 Item0=WinTypes=Windows;WinProcs=Windows;DbiTypes=BDE;DbiProcs=BDE;DbiErrs=BDE; [HistoryLists\hlSearchPath] Count=4 Item0=C:\Program Files\ModelMakerTools\ModelMaker\8.05\Experts Item1=C:\Program Files\ModelMakerTools\ModelMaker\8.00\Experts Item2=..\..\..\core Item3=..\ [HistoryLists\hlOutputDirectorry] Count=2 Item0=C:\Program Files\ModelMakerTools\ModelMaker\8.05\Experts Item1=C:\Program Files\ModelMakerTools\ModelMaker\8.00\Experts --- NEW FILE: IONxdb.cfg --- -$A8 -$B- -$C+ -$D+ -$E- -$F- -$G+ -$H+ -$I+ -$J- -$K- -$L+ -$M- -$N+ -$O+ -$P+ -$Q- -$R- -$S- -$T+ -$U- -$V+ -$W- -$X+ -$YD -$Z1 -cg -AWinTypes=Windows;WinProcs=Windows;DbiTypes=BDE;DbiProcs=BDE;DbiErrs=BDE; -H+ -W+ -M -$M16384,1048576 -K$00400000 -LE"c:\program files\borland\delphi7\Projects\Bpl" -LN"c:\program files\borland\delphi7\Projects\Bpl" -U"..\..\..\core" -O"..\..\..\core" -I"..\..\..\core" -R"..\..\..\core" -DNX1 -Z -w-SYMBOL_PLATFORM -w-UNIT_PLATFORM -w-UNSAFE_TYPE -w-UNSAFE_CODE -w-UNSAFE_CAST --- NEW FILE: DclIONxdb.dpk --- package DclIONxdb; {$R *.res} {$R '..\InstantNexusDb.dcr'} {$ALIGN 8} {$ASSERTIONS ON} {$BOOLEVAL OFF} {$DEBUGINFO ON} {$EXTENDEDSYNTAX ON} {$IMPORTEDDATA ON} {$IOCHECKS ON} {$LOCALSYMBOLS ON} {$LONGSTRINGS ON} {$OPENSTRINGS ON} {$OPTIMIZATION ON} {$OVERFLOWCHECKS OFF} {$RANGECHECKS OFF} {$REFERENCEINFO ON} {$SAFEDIVIDE OFF} {$STACKFRAMES OFF} {$TYPEDADDRESS ON} {$VARSTRINGCHECKS ON} {$WRITEABLECONST OFF} {$MINENUMSIZE 1} {$IMAGEBASE $400000} {$DESCRIPTION 'InstantObjects NexusDb Designtime Support (Delphi 7)'} {$LIBSUFFIX '_D7'} {$DESIGNONLY} {$IMPLICITBUILD OFF} requires vcl, vcldb, IOCore, IONxdb; contains InstantNexusDbReg in '..\InstantNexusDbReg.pas'; end. --- NEW FILE: IONxdb.res --- (This appears to be a binary file; contents omitted.) --- NEW FILE: IONxdb.dpk --- package IONxdb; {$R *.res} {$ALIGN 8} {$ASSERTIONS ON} {$BOOLEVAL OFF} {$DEBUGINFO ON} {$EXTENDEDSYNTAX ON} {$IMPORTEDDATA ON} {$IOCHECKS ON} {$LOCALSYMBOLS ON} {$LONGSTRINGS ON} {$OPENSTRINGS ON} {$OPTIMIZATION ON} {$OVERFLOWCHECKS OFF} {$RANGECHECKS OFF} {$REFERENCEINFO ON} {$SAFEDIVIDE OFF} {$STACKFRAMES OFF} {$TYPEDADDRESS ON} {$VARSTRINGCHECKS ON} {$WRITEABLECONST OFF} {$MINENUMSIZE 1} {$IMAGEBASE $400000} {$DESCRIPTION 'InstantObjects NexusDB Runtime Support (Delphi 7)'} {$LIBSUFFIX '_D7'} {$RUNONLY} {$IMPLICITBUILD OFF} {$DEFINE NX1} requires vcl, vclx, dbrtl, rtl, IOCore, vcldb; contains InstantNexusDbConnectionDefEdit in '..\InstantNexusDbConnectionDefEdit.pas' {InstantNexusDBConnectionDefEditForm}, InstantNexusDb in '..\InstantNexusDb.pas', InstantNexusDbConsts in '..\InstantNexusDbConsts.pas', InstantNexusDbEmbeddedConnectionDefEdit in '..\InstantNexusDbEmbeddedConnectionDefEdit.pas' {InstantNexusDBEmbeddedConnectionDefEditForm}, InstantNexusDbEmbedded in '..\InstantNexusDbEmbedded.pas'; end. --- NEW FILE: DclIONxdb.res --- (This appears to be a binary file; contents omitted.) --- NEW FILE: IONxdb.dof --- [FileVersion] Version=7.0 [Compiler] A=8 B=0 C=1 D=1 E=0 F=0 G=1 H=1 I=1 J=0 K=0 L=1 M=0 N=1 O=1 P=1 Q=0 R=0 S=0 T=1 U=0 V=1 W=0 X=1 Y=1 Z=1 ShowHints=1 ShowWarnings=1 UnitAliases=WinTypes=Windows;WinProcs=Windows;DbiTypes=BDE;DbiProcs=BDE;DbiErrs=BDE; NamespacePrefix= SymbolDeprecated=1 SymbolLibrary=1 SymbolPlatform=0 UnitLibrary=1 UnitPlatform=0 UnitDeprecated=1 HResultCompat=1 HidingMember=1 HiddenVirtual=1 Garbage=1 BoundsError=1 ZeroNilCompat=1 StringConstTruncated=1 ForLoopVarVarPar=1 TypedConstVarPar=1 AsgToTypedConst=1 CaseLabelRange=1 ForVariable=1 ConstructingAbstract=1 ComparisonFalse=1 ComparisonTrue=1 ComparingSignedUnsigned=1 CombiningSignedUnsigned=1 UnsupportedConstruct=1 FileOpen=1 FileOpenUnitSrc=1 BadGlobalSymbol=1 DuplicateConstructorDestructor=1 InvalidDirective=1 PackageNoLink=1 PackageThreadVar=1 ImplicitImport=1 HPPEMITIgnored=1 NoRetVal=1 UseBeforeDef=1 ForLoopVarUndef=1 UnitNameMismatch=1 NoCFGFileFound=1 MessageDirective=1 ImplicitVariants=1 UnicodeToLocale=1 LocaleToUnicode=1 ImagebaseMultiple=1 SuspiciousTypecast=1 PrivatePropAccessor=1 UnsafeType=0 UnsafeCode=0 UnsafeCast=0 [Linker] MapFile=0 OutputObjs=0 ConsoleApp=1 DebugInfo=0 RemoteSymbols=0 MinStackSize=16384 MaxStackSize=1048576 ImageBase=4194304 ExeDescription=InstantObjects NexusDB Runtime Support (Delphi 7) [Directories] OutputDir= UnitOutputDir= PackageDLLOutputDir= PackageDCPOutputDir= SearchPath=..\..\..\core Packages=vcl;rtl;vclx;indy;inet;xmlrtl;vclie;inetdbbde;inetdbxpress;dbrtl;dsnap;dsnapcon;vcldb;soaprtl;VclSmp;dbexpress;dbxcds;inetdb;bdertl;vcldbx;webdsnap;websnap;adortl;ibxpress;teeui;teedb;tee;dss;visualclx;visualdbclx;vclactnband;vclshlctrls;IntrawebDB_50_70;Intraweb_50_70;Rave50CLX;Rave50VCL;dclOffice2k;DJCL70;JVCL200_R70;qrpt;CS20Comps70;CSP20I70;iobde70;ioado70;iodbx70;Nexus100si70;Nexus1001x70;Nexus100sr70;Nexus100pv70;Nexus100sq70;Nexus100re70;Nexus100ts70;Nexus100tc70;Nexus100tn70;Nexus100tw70;Nexus100db70;Nexus100ch70;rbTDBC77;rbDIDE77;rbDAD77;rbUSER77;rbRCL77;rbDBDE77;rbBDE77;rbDB77;rbADO77;rbDBE77;rbIBE77;rbIDE77;rbCIDE77;rbRIDE77;rbRAP77;Rz252D70;Rz252N70;Nexus100ll70;Nexus100sd70;Nexus100st70;Nexus100pt70;ionx70 Conditionals=NX1 DebugSourceDirs= UsePackages=0 [Parameters] RunParams= HostApplication= Launcher= UseLauncher=0 DebugCWD= [Language] ActiveLang= ProjectLang= RootDir=C:\D7\Borland\Delphi7\Bin\ [Version Info] IncludeVerInfo=1 AutoIncBuild=0 MajorVer=2 MinorVer=0 Release=0 Build=0 Debug=0 PreRelease=0 Special=0 Private=0 DLL=0 Locale=1033 CodePage=1252 [Version Info Keys] CompanyName=InstantObjects.org FileDescription=InstantObjects NexusDB Runtime Support (Delphi 7) FileVersion=2.0.0.0 InternalName= LegalCopyright= LegalTrademarks= OriginalFilename= ProductName=InstantObjects ProductVersion=2.0 [Excluded Packages] c:\program files\borland\delphi7\Bin\dclclxdb70.bpl=Borland CLX Database Components C:\Program Files\Borland\Delphi7\Bin\dclclxstd70.bpl=Borland CLX Standard Components D:\L\RO_SDK\Dcu\D7\RemObjects_DataSnap_D7.bpl=RemObjects SDK - DataSnap Integration Pack D:\L\RO_SDK\Dcu\D7\RemObjects_Core_D7.bpl=RemObjects SDK - Core Library D:\L\RO_DA\Dcu\D7\DataAbstract_Core_D7.bpl=RemObjects Data Abstract - Core Library D:\L\RO_DA\Dcu\D7\DataAbstract_IDE_D7.bpl=RemObjects Data Abstract - IDE Package D:\L\RO_SDK\Dcu\D7\RemObjects_IDE_D7.bpl=RemObjects SDK - IDE Integration C:\Program Files\Common Files\RemObjects Software\Everwood\Bin\RemObjects_Everwood_D7.bpl=RemObjects Everwood for Delphi D:\L\RO_DA\Dcu\D7\DataAbstract_ADODriver_D7.bpl=RemObjects Data Abstract - ADOExpress/dbGo Driver D:\L\RO_DA\Dcu\D7\DataAbstract_IBXDriver_D7.bpl=RemObjects Data Abstract - InterBase Express Driver D:\L\RO_DA\Dcu\D7\DataAbstract_DBXDriver_D7.bpl=RemObjects Data Abstract - dbExpress Driver D:\L\RO_DA\Dcu\D7\DataAbstract_Scripting_D7.bpl=RemObjects Data Abstract - Scripting Integration Library D:\L\RO_PScript\Dcu\D7\PascalScript_Core_D7.bpl=RemObjects Pascal Script - Core Package D:\L\RO_DA\Dcu\D7\DataAbstract_NexusDBDriver_D7.bpl=Data Abstract - NexusDB Driver D:\L\RO_DA\Dcu\D7\RemObjects_NexusDB_D7.bpl=RemObjects SDK - NexusDB Library c:\program files\borland\delphi7\Bin\dcltee70.bpl=TeeChart Components c:\program files\borland\delphi7\Bin\dcldss70.bpl=Borland Decision Cube Components D:\L\RO_SDK\Dcu\D7\RemObjects_WebBroker_D7.bpl=RemObjects SDK - WebBroker Library D:\L\RO_SDK\Dcu\D7\RemObjects_Indy_D7.bpl=RemObjects SDK - Indy Library D:\L\RO_SDK\Dcu\D7\RemObjects_RODX_D7.bpl=RemObjects SDK - RODXSock Library D:\L\RO_SDK\Dcu\D7\RemObjects_BPDX_D7.bpl=RemObjects SDK - BPDX Library D:\L\RO_PScript\Dcu\D7\PascalScript_RO_D7.bpl=RemObjects Pascal Script - RemObjects SDK 3.0 Integration D:\L\Woll2Woll\ip4000vcl7\package\ip4000clientvcl7.bpl=Woll2Woll InfoPower 4000 for Midas C:\Program Files\Borland\Delphi7\Projects\Bpl\NexusDB200dv70.bpl=NexusDB 2.00 - designtime - VCL70 [HistoryLists\hlConditionals] Count=3 Item0=MM7+ Item1=NX1 Item2=MM7 [HistoryLists\hlUnitAliases] Count=1 Item0=WinTypes=Windows;WinProcs=Windows;DbiTypes=BDE;DbiProcs=BDE;DbiErrs=BDE; [HistoryLists\hlSearchPath] Count=4 Item0=C:\Program Files\ModelMakerTools\ModelMaker\8.05\Experts Item1=C:\Program Files\ModelMakerTools\ModelMaker\8.00\Experts Item2=..\..\..\core Item3=..\ [HistoryLists\hlOutputDirectorry] Count=2 Item0=C:\Program Files\ModelMakerTools\ModelMaker\8.05\Experts Item1=C:\Program Files\ModelMakerTools\ModelMaker\8.00\Experts --- NEW FILE: DclIONxdb.cfg --- -$A8 -$B- -$C+ -$D+ -$E- -$F- -$G+ -$H+ -$I+ -$J- -$K- -$L+ -$M- -$N+ -$O+ -$P+ -$Q- -$R- -$S- -$T+ -$U- -$V+ -$W- -$X+ -$YD -$Z1 -cg -AWinTypes=Windows;WinProcs=Windows;DbiTypes=BDE;DbiProcs=BDE;DbiErrs=BDE; -H+ -W+ -M -$M16384,1048576 -K$00400000 -LE"c:\program files\borland\delphi7\Projects\Bpl" -LN"c:\program files\borland\delphi7\Projects\Bpl" -DNx1 -Z -w-UNSAFE_TYPE -w-UNSAFE_CODE -w-UNSAFE_CAST |